Triple P Kay-Soe!!!

After many months of searching the internet, asking friends and thumbing through cookbooks, the proprietors of the Triple P have finally come up with the PERFECT queso recipe!  We ended up combining different parts of several recipes we found but we think this is the best cheese a chip will ever meet!

Here are the players in this beautiful production!

4 oz sharp cheddar, shredded
4 oz Monterrey jack, shredded
8 oz white velveeeeeeee-tah, cubed
1 glove garlic, minced
1/2 cup white onion, diced
1 Anaheim pepper, diced
2 hal-uh-peenoes, diced
2 Roma tomatoes, diced
Cilantro to taste
1/2 cup heavy whipping cream




About 10 years ago, a friend of mine bought me this Black and Decker mini chopper.  If you don't own one, get up from the computer RIGHT NOW and go buy one.  I am telling you , it will rock your kitchen's world!  Anyway, throw the peppers and onion in here and you will have perfectly diced veggies.




Put about 1 Tbs. olive oil in a medium sauce pan.  Saute the garlic, peppers and onions until soft.




Add the cheeses and a little of the cream and stir until all the cheese is melted.
Once the cheese is melted, add the pretty red tomatoes and the beautiful green cilantro to the dull yellow cheese sauce and you have colorful yumminess!  You will need to add the rest of the cream at this point to give it that wonderful "dip" texture.  I prefer my queso to be fairly runny so I like to use more cream.  My Sexyman, however prefers a thicker queso so sometimes I use less to please him.  He is worth it;)
